**Duties**
- Greet patients and visitors warmly, ensuring a positive first impression of the office.
- Manage phone systems to schedule appointments, answer inquiries, and provide information to patients.
- Maintain accurate electronic medical records (EMR) using systems such as Oscar, Clinic Aid, and experience in LFP Billing.
- Assist with administrative tasks, including filing, data entry, and managing correspondence.
- Collaborate with healthcare professionals to facilitate patient care and office operations. Participate in staff meetings.
- Ensure compliance with health regulations and maintain patient confidentiality at all times.
- Handle billing invoices, inquiries, assist with insurance verification processes billing for Private, WCB, ICBC and extended Health insurances.
- Provide support in medical office tasks, including patient check-in and check-out procedures. Ex: Taking vital signs (i.e. Blood Pressure, Heart Rate, Height and Weight, etc.) on each patient and recording in electronic medical records.
- Preparing examination rooms, setting up and maintaining medical supplies and equipment for all examinations and procedures. Cleaning and sterilizing the clinic, materials and instruments ( working knowledge of Autoclave).
- Checking inventory and ordering medical supplies and materials
- Assisting the Doctors with minor procedures (i.e. pap tests, removal of stitches, ear flush)
- Opening and Closing procedures.
**Requirements**:
- Proficiency in medical terminology is essential for effective communication within the healthcare environment.
- Medical Office Assistant Diploma required, with 3 years experience in a Medical Office
- Experience with electronic medical records systems; such as Oscar, Clinic Aid, experience in LFP Billing.
- Previous experience working in a fast-paced medical office setting.
- Strong organizational skills with the ability to multitask effectively in a fast-paced environment.
-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written, to interact professionally with patients and staff.
- Familiarity with front desk operations and phone systems is highly desirable.
- A commitment to providing high-quality patient care and maintaining a positive work atmosphere.
